Dr. Shane D. Lee

Dr. Shane Lee is a native of Jones Chapel, Alabama. He graduated from West Point High School in 1999, continued on to Wallace State Community College and then attended Auburn University from 2001-2003 where he earned a Bachelor of Science degree in Animal Dairy Science. Dr. Shane earned his Doctorate of Veterinary Medicine from Auburn University College of Veterinary Medicine in 2007. Dr. Shane completed two years of post graduate work at a small animal practice in Georgia, and then joined Lee’s Veterinary Hospital in 2009.

Dr. Shane’s special interests in veterinary medicine include orthopedics, theriogenology, and large animals. He is a member of the American Veterinary Medical Association.
